Abstract
d,l-homocysteine and d,l-homocysteine-thiolactone enhanced fMLP-induced superoxide generation by the increment of translocation to membrane of p47phox and p67phox. l-cystathionine and N-acetyl-l-cysteine suppressed fMLP- and PMA-induced superoxide generation by the inhibition of translocation to membrane of p47phox and p67phox. N-acetyl-l-cysteine also had scavenging activity against DPPH radicals and superoxide anion.
